English term or phrase: abstract
Patent application.
The headers are
CLAIM
ABSTRACT
FIELD OF THE INVENTION
B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ION
aykon
Local time: 01:34
Kurzdarstellung (der Erfindung)
Explanation:
So heißt es im Beschreibungstext, steht es hingegen am Textende, heißt es "Zusammenfassung".
